2016 Supreme(Pat) 1273

HEMANT GUPTA, AHSANUDDIN AMANULLAH
Banking Business Facilitators Association – Appellant
Versus
Chairman, State Bank of India – Respondent


Advocate Appeared:
For the Petitioner:Mr. Manan Kumar Mishra, Senior Advocate, Mr. Ashutosh Tripathi and Mr. Sanjay Kumar Pandey, Advocates
For the Respondent:Mr. Vinod Kumar Kanth, Senior Advocate and Mr. Sanjeev Kumar, Advocate

JUDGMENT :

Hemant Gupta, J.

1. This order shall dispose of L.P.A. No.1274 of 2015 and L.P.A. No.1516 of 2016 preferred by the writ applicants.

2. L.P.A. No.1516 of 2016 is directed against an order passed by the learned Single Judge on 8th of August, 2013, whereas L.P.A. No.1274 of 2015 is directed against an order dated 29th April, 2015, whereby a petition for review of the order dated 8th August, 2013 remained unsuccessful.

3. The brief facts, out of which the present appeals arise, are that the Reserve Bank of India on 25th January, 2006 issued a Circular to all Scheduled Commercial Banks for use of Business Facilitators and Correspondents for extension of Banking Services. The objective of the Scheme; the eligible entities and scope of activities contained therein are reproduced below:-
